Anxious People

by Fredrik Backman

★★★★☆ 4.16 (830 801 ratings)
2019 · 352 pages · ~5h 52m read · Fiction

A failed bank robber locks himself in an apartment viewing with a group of eccentric strangers, including a retired couple, a wealthy banker, and a pregnant woman. As the police surround the building, the hostages begin to reveal their deepest secrets and anxieties. This poignant and hilarious novel explores the complexities of human connection, the weight of our pasts, and the unexpected ways we can save one another. It is a heartwarming testament to the power of empathy and shared humanity.
